[whitewash something] {v.}, {informal} To explain a major, nationalscandal in soothing official terms so as to assure the public thatthings are under control and there is no need to panic.

Many peoplein the United States believe that President Kennedy’s assassinationwas whitewashed by the Warren Commission.
